About the Role

Jump is looking for a Product Manager to integrate its AI platform with industry-leading tax software (e.g., practice management systems) and to optimize the Jump experience for tax professionals. As the first Tax PM at Jump, you will define and drive the product roadmap for everything tax, and work with a dedicated team of engineers to turn that roadmap into reality. This is a unique opportunity to shape a new solution area at Jump.

  • Define the tax strategy and roadmap: Identify and prioritize opportunities to: 1) integrate Jump with major tax practice management platforms and other tax tools, and 2) make other product changes to improve the experience of our tax professional customers.

  • Drive product development: Write clear product requirements for new integration features and tax innovations. Work day-to-day with the design and engineering to clarify specs, make trade-off decisions, and ensure timely, high-quality releases.

  • Collaborate cross-functionally and with partners: Work closely with engineers, designers, customer success, and sales to ensure Jump’s features for tax professionals meet user needs. Coordinate with partner companies’ technical teams when necessary to troubleshoot or enhance integrations.

  • Understand our tax users and iterate with them in mind: Obsess over our tax customers. Gather feedback on Jump’s tax functionality. Analyze usage data to assess what’s working and what can be improved. Iterate.

  • Drive adoption and impact: Develop go-to-market plans with Marketing, Customer Success, and CX for launching new integrations. Monitor utilization and drive awareness and usage. Your measure of success is that tax professionals find our integrations and tax-specific tools indispensable.

About Jump

Jump’s mission is to empower financial services professionals and their clients to thrive in the age of AI. Our product is an intelligent meeting assistant that helps advisors with note-taking, task management, follow-ups, and data syncing—built to serve finserv professionals and firms of all sizes, including the largest financial institutions in the world.

Jump was launched in 2023 by a team of experienced software entrepreneurs with backgrounds including Harvard, Stanford, Google, Divvy, Bill.com, and WeWork. We’re recognized as the leading product in our category and are growing quickly, backed by top-tier venture capital firms.
